#ebbfc5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ebbfc5 is composed of 92.2% red, 74.9% green and 77.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 18.7% magenta, 16.2%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 351.8 degrees, a saturation of 52.4% and a lightness of 83.5%. #ebbfc5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#d77f8b. Closest websafe color is: #ffcccc.

#ebbfc5 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#ebbfc5 has RGB values of R:235, G:191, B:197 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.19, Y:0.16,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 15450053.

Shades and Tints of #ebbfc5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0304 is the darkest color, while #fefbf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#ebbfc5

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d8d2d3 is the less saturated color, while #feacb7 is the most saturated one.
